Ringtone Charged With Assaulting Sudanese Nationals

Renowned Kenyan gospel artist, Alex Apoko also known as Ringtone was charged at the Kibera Law courts on Tuesday, July 25, with assaulting five Sudanese nationals and damaging property worth Ksh 5,000.

When they appeared before Kibera chief magistrate, Ringtone together with other five men, Samson Onunga alias Kazola, Victor B Maringa, Kevin Nyaoke, Geoffrey Mose and Brian Jumba, denied the several charges of assault and malicious damage to property levelled against them by office of the Director of Public Prosecutions (DPP).

The six were charged with assaulting five Sudanese nationals namely, Kongkong Paulino, Gabriel Paulino, John Paulino, Stephen Gatwech and Chuang Emmanuel with bodily harm on July 21, at Bomas of Kenya, Muiru Gardens, Lang’ata.

In count two, the six accused persons were also charged with unlawfully damaging the chairs valued at Ksh 5,000 belonging to the Kongkong family. It is not yet clear why Ringtone and his co-accused assaulted the Sudanese nationals and damaged their chairs.

Through their lawyer, they pleaded for lenient bond terms and were released on a cash bail of Ksh 50,000 and a surety of the same amount.
